Shijiazhuang yousha specialty
Sydney is one of the famous native products in Hebei Province, mainly distributed in the south-central part of Hebei Province. Zhao county is a famous concentrated production area, so it is called "Zhaozhou Sydney", and the locals also call it Sydney and Xiangli. As early as the Northern Wei Dynasty, native products were paid tribute to the imperial court, and it has been cultivated for more than 2,000 years. Sydney is also a traditional bulk export fruit in Hebei Province, which enjoys a long-standing reputation at home and abroad.
Under the condition of natural growth, the peel is rough, hard and dark green. There may be reddish-brown skin wrinkles on the neck of the peel growing at the top of the tree, which is called "straw hat" locally. Nowadays, fruit farmers often put paper bags outside, and the peel will be thin and smooth, and the green will become lighter. If the paper bag is put earlier, it may be yellow-green.
The flesh is white and generally has a slight sense of meridians. It tastes crispy and juicy, especially at the top of the tree. Sydney at the top of the tree is generally good in appearance, with many "straw hats" in oval shape.
2. Zanhuang is similar to jujube
Zanhuang Jujube is a specialty of Zanhuang County, Shijiazhuang City, Hebei Province, and is a landmark product of chinese national geography. ?
Zanhuang Jujube, alias Zanhuang Changzao, Simiao Jujube and Dapu Jujube, is the only "natural triploid" variety found in China. Jujube is a royal tribute of past dynasties, and its fruit is rich in nutritional value, and it is known as "the first of all fruits" and "the king of natural vitamins". Zanhuang County has always had a tradition of planting jujube and walnut, and its income has become an important source for farmers to increase their income and get rich. Zanhuang jujube is long and nearly round, and is famous for its size and shape. The fruit color is deep red and bright, the skin is thin and the meat is thick, and the meat is crisp and sour. It is a fresh, dried and processed product.

4. Lingshan Flammulina velutipes
Lingshou County is the main producing area of Flammulina velutipes in China. In 2004, the total output of edible fungi in the county reached 72,000 tons, of which the total output of Flammulina velutipes reached 58,000 tons, with an output value of 340 million yuan. 5. Gaocheng Palace
As early as the Ming Dynasty, pasta artists in Gaocheng area were famous for their skills in making dried noodles. During the Guangxu period of the Qing Dynasty, local officials put it into the palace as a tribute and listed it as a masterpiece of the court, hence the name "Gongmian". In this regard, "Gaocheng County Records" once recorded in this column: "My city vermicelli is made by natives and tastes very palatable. According to legend, for hundreds of years, they paid tribute to the Qing royal family, hence the name. " During the Republic of China, Gao Cheng's Gong Mian was exported to North Korea and was awarded the "National Light and Silver Medal" by Sun Yat-sen's Nanjing Presidential Palace. ?

Shijiazhuang, referred to as "Stone" for short, is the capital of Hebei Province, located in the southwest of Hebei Province, formerly known as Shimen. By the end of 20 16, Shijiazhuang had a total area of15,848 square kilometers, an urban area of 2,206 square kilometers, a permanent population of10,784,600 people, 8 districts under its jurisdiction,10/county and 3 county-level cities. ?
Shijiazhuang is located in the south-central part of Hebei Province, in the economic zone around Bohai Bay. Hengshui in the east, Xingtai in the south, Shanxi in the west and Baoding in the north, 273 kilometers away from the capital Beijing. Jingshi, Shitai, Shihuang, Shi 'an expressway, National Highway 107, 207, 307, 308, and 2 provincial highways and 42 county roads crisscross Shijiazhuang. Shijiazhuang is the main hub of China's railway transportation, where four railway trunk lines, namely Beijing-Guangzhou, Shitai, Shide and Huang Shuo, meet. ?
Shijiazhuang, which straddles the North China Plain and Taihang Mountain, is one of the main producing areas of grain, vegetables, meat, eggs and fruits in China, with a high level of agricultural intensification and industrialization. Its production scale ranks first among 36 key cities in China, and it has been identified as a high-quality wheat production base by the state, and is known as the "northern granary".
